What You'll Do

An Apprenticeship with Freeborn is a great way to learn while you earn. You will receive technical training, an experienced mentor and a recognised qualification at the end.

Freeborn Bicycles are looking for an enthusiastic and motivated Apprentice Cycle Mechanic to join their busy workshop team. You will learn how to maintain and repair a wide range of big brand bikes stocked by Freeborn, including Mondraker, Cube and Cannondale.

The role will involve:

  • Carrying out repairs on a range of road and mountain bikes
  • Completing Pre-Delivery Inspections, ensuring all new bikes meet British Standards
  • Building wheels to a high standard
  • Completing disassemble and re-builds of bikes
